Fallout 4: More Optimizations, Creation Kit, Incoming

They're not forgotten by Bethesda.

Amidst all the excitement of Bethesda’s announcement of their DLC plans for Fallout 4, the free updates and support that is still due to all owners of the game was not forgotten about either, as Bethesda confirmed today that they are still working on further free additions, changes, and updates to the base game.

The most important of these is a completely overhauled Survival Mode that changes how you play the whole game: food, sleep, diseases, danger, and more, is all completely redone. In addition, Bethesda also confirmed that they will be working on more updates for the game, including optimizations made to the gameplay and quests.

Finally, Bethesda also confirmed that the Creation Kit, which is the official modkit for the game, is still being worked on; Bethesda will have more to share on this in the coming weeks, they promised.

Fallout 4 is available now on the Xbox One, PlayStation 4, and PC.
